淺談VUE uni-app 核心知識(shí)
規(guī)范
a. 頁(yè)面文件遵循vue單文件組件規(guī)范
<!-- 模板塊 --> <template> <view class="main"> {{msg}} </view> </template> <!-- 腳本塊 --> <script> export default { data(){ return { msg:'Hello' } } } </script> <!-- 樣式塊 --> <style> .main{ background-color:#ccc; } </style>
b. 組件標(biāo)簽靠近小程序規(guī)范
<template> <view>hello</view> <text> wang </view> </template>
c. 接口能力(JS API)靠近微信小程序規(guī)范
//獲取位置信息 uni.getLocation({ type:'wgs84', success:function(res){ console.log('當(dāng)前位置的經(jīng)度:'+res.longitude); console.log('當(dāng)前位置的緯度:'+res.latitude); } });
e. 數(shù)據(jù)綁定及事件處理使用Vue.js 規(guī)范
<template> <view @click="changeMsg"> {{msg}} </veiw> </template> <script> export defalut{ data(){ return { msg:'hello' } }, methods:{ changeMsg(){ this.msg:'world' } } } </scrip>
特色
a. 條件編譯
#ifdef APP-PLUS 僅出現(xiàn)在APP平臺(tái)下的代碼 #endif #ifndef H5 除了H5平臺(tái),其它平臺(tái)均存在的代碼 #endif #ifdef H5 || MP-WEIXION 在H5平臺(tái)或微信信小程序平臺(tái)存在的代碼 #endif
b. App端的Nvue開(kāi)發(fā)
uni-app App端內(nèi)置了一個(gè)基于 weex 改進(jìn)的原生渲染引擎,提供了原生渲染能力。
在App端,如果使用vue頁(yè)面,則使用webview渲染;如果使用nvue頁(yè)面,則使用原生渲染。
c. HTML5+
uni-app App端內(nèi)置HTML5+ 引擎;讓 js 可以直接調(diào)用豐富的原生能力。一些比較復(fù)雜的功能,可以直接調(diào)用App原生插件來(lái)實(shí)現(xiàn)。只能在App端使用,無(wú)法在H5和小程序中使用
總結(jié)
本篇文章就到這里了,希望能夠給你帶來(lái)幫助,也希望您能夠多多關(guān)注腳本之家的更多內(nèi)容!
相關(guān)文章
解決vue elementUI 使用el-select 時(shí) change事件的觸發(fā)問(wèn)題
這篇文章主要介紹了解決vue elementUI 使用el-select 時(shí) change事件的觸發(fā)問(wèn)題,具有很好的參考價(jià)值,希望對(duì)大家有所幫助。一起跟隨小編過(guò)來(lái)看看吧2020-11-11ant desing vue table 實(shí)現(xiàn)可伸縮列的完整例子
最近在使用ant-design-vue做表格時(shí),遇到要做一個(gè)可伸縮列表格的需求,在網(wǎng)上一直沒(méi)有找到好的方法,于是小編動(dòng)手自己寫(xiě)個(gè)可以此功能,下面小編把a(bǔ)nt desing vue table 可伸縮列的實(shí)現(xiàn)代碼分享到腳本之家平臺(tái)供大家參考2021-05-05vue項(xiàng)目history模式刷新404問(wèn)題解決辦法
這篇文章主要給大家介紹了關(guān)于vue項(xiàng)目history模式刷新404問(wèn)題的解決辦法,需要的朋友可以參考下2023-11-11el-date-picker默認(rèn)結(jié)束為當(dāng)前時(shí)分秒的操作方法
在element?ui中的日期時(shí)間選擇組件中默認(rèn)是00:00,現(xiàn)在需求是點(diǎn)擊默認(rèn)結(jié)束時(shí)間為當(dāng)前時(shí)分秒,查了很多資料寫(xiě)的都不準(zhǔn)確?,今天給大家分享el-date-picker默認(rèn)結(jié)束為當(dāng)前時(shí)分秒的操作方法,感興趣的朋友一起看看吧2024-01-01使用van-picker?動(dòng)態(tài)設(shè)置當(dāng)前選中項(xiàng)
這篇文章主要介紹了使用van-picker?動(dòng)態(tài)設(shè)置當(dāng)前選中項(xiàng)方式,具有很好的參考價(jià)值,希望對(duì)大家有所幫助。如有錯(cuò)誤或未考慮完全的地方,望不吝賜教2022-10-10